void pte_free_kernel(pte_t *pte) { #ifdef CONFIG_SMP hash_page_sync(); #endif free_page((unsigned long)pte); }
void pte_free(struct page *ptepage) { #ifdef CONFIG_SMP hash_page_sync(); #endif __free_page(ptepage); }
void pte_free(struct page *ptepage) { #if defined(CONFIG_SMP) && !defined(CONFIG_FSL_BOOKE) hash_page_sync(); #endif __free_page(ptepage); }
void pte_free_kernel(pte_t *pte) { #if defined(CONFIG_SMP) && !defined(CONFIG_FSL_BOOKE) hash_page_sync(); #endif free_page((unsigned long)pte); }
void pte_free(struct mm_struct *mm, pgtable_t ptepage) { #ifdef CONFIG_SMP hash_page_sync(); #endif pgtable_page_dtor(ptepage); __free_page(ptepage); }
void pte_free(struct page *ptepage) { #ifdef CONFIG_SMP hash_page_sync(); #endif ptepage->mapping = NULL; __free_page(ptepage); }
void pte_free_kernel(pte_t *pte) { #ifdef CONFIG_SMP hash_page_sync(); #endif virt_to_page(pte)->mapping = NULL; free_page((unsigned long)pte); }